T-shirt Mockup PSD: A Must-Have Tool for Displaying Your Designs

When you're working on a new T-shirt design, whether for your own brand or a client, it’s not enough to just create the artwork. You need to show it off in a way that feels real and professional. That’s where T-shirt Mockup PSD comes into play. These Photoshop files allow you to place your design onto a realistic image of a T-shirt—often with 3D effects—so you can present it as if it were already printed and worn by someone. They’re especially useful when you want to visualize how your design will look in different contexts before finalizing it.

What to Look for When Choosing a T-shirt Mockup PSD

Not all mockups are created equal. Some may look flat or unrealistic, while others provide a true-to-life feel. Here are a few things to consider before downloading a T-shirt Mockup PSD:

  1. Quality and Resolution: Make sure the mockup is high-resolution (ideally 300 dpi) so it looks crisp on any platform, especially when zoomed in or used for print.
  2. Smart Object Layers: Choose a mockup with smart layers so you can easily edit the design without distorting the original file. This works best with Adobe Photoshop CS4 and above.
  3. Background Transparency: Files that come without backgrounds give you more flexibility to place your design on any background or integrate it into other layouts.
  4. Multiple Views: Opt for mockups that include both front and back perspectives, as well as side or lifestyle shots. This gives you more options for storytelling or showcasing details.
  5. No Watermarks or Logos: Always check that the final images you receive are clean and free of any distracting overlays, especially if you plan to use them commercially.

How to Get Started with T-shirt Mockup PSD

Getting started is straightforward. After purchasing or downloading your cover mockup, open the PSD file in Adobe Photoshop. Locate the smart object layer—usually labeled clearly—and replace the placeholder image with your design. Adjust the positioning, scale, and color balance as needed. Once satisfied, save the file as a JPG or PNG for use on websites, ads, or social platforms.

For beginners, there are plenty of tutorials available online. Most mockups come with instructions, but even a basic understanding of Photoshop layers and smart objects is enough to start experimenting. Think of it as a shortcut to professional-level visuals without needing advanced skills.
